Does GFCI receptacle act as a circuit breaker?

Will a 15 or 20 amp GFCI receptacle trip there is not a ground fault but if more than its rated current flows through it?

No, but they are interesting to look at if you have a defective one to take apart. They have a nifty little toroidal transformer feeding an op-amp which then drives a small solenoid.
